在电子表格软件中,当用户输入公式后,单元格内未如预期般呈现出计算结果,而是持续显示公式文本本身,这一现象便是我们通常所说的“公式不显示数字内容”。它并非指公式本身存在逻辑错误或无法运算,而是指公式的“表达形式”被设置或意外切换为文本状态,导致软件将其视作普通字符进行处理,而非可执行的运算指令。
问题本质 此问题的核心在于单元格的格式属性或输入方式。软件在解析单元格内容时,会依据特定规则判断其属于数值、文本、日期还是公式。一旦单元格被预先设定为“文本”格式,或在输入公式时触发了某些特殊操作,软件便会停止对等号后内容的计算,转而将其整体作为一串普通文字来储存和展示。 主要诱因分类 导致此情况发生的原因可归纳为几个常见类别。首先是格式设置问题,即单元格被手动或通过格式刷等工具设置为文本格式。其次是输入方式有误,例如在输入公式前误加了单引号,或是在英文输入法下错误使用了中文标点的单引号。再者,部分从外部导入的数据,其格式可能已被锁定为文本。最后,软件本身的某些显示设置,如“显示公式”模式被意外开启,也会造成类似视觉效果。 基础解决思路 解决此问题的通用思路是逆转其成因。首要步骤是检查并更改单元格格式,将其从“文本”更改为“常规”或其他合适的数值格式。其次,对于因特殊字符导致的问题,需重新编辑公式,确保其以等号开头且无多余前缀。若问题波及多个单元格,可利用“分列”功能或选择性粘贴中的“运算”功能进行批量转换。理解这些基础分类与应对策略,是快速恢复公式计算功能的关键。在电子表格软件的使用过程中,用户精心编写公式后,却发现单元格内原封不动地展示着诸如“=A1+B1”这样的文本,而非期望的求和结果,这种情况确实令人困扰。这种现象,我们称之为公式显示异常或公式被识别为文本,其背后是一系列软件运行机制与用户操作交互产生的结果。深入探究其成因并掌握系统的排查与解决方法,能极大提升数据处理效率。
成因一:单元格格式设定为文本 这是最为常见的原因。单元格的格式如同一个“指示牌”,告诉软件应如何解读其中的内容。当单元格被明确设置为“文本”格式时,软件会将其中的所有输入,包括开头的等号,都视为不可计算的字符序列。这通常发生在以下场景:用户先设定了格式再输入公式;使用格式刷将文本格式复制到了目标单元格;或者从其他系统导出的数据本身携带了强制的文本格式属性。在这种情况下,即使公式在逻辑上完全正确,软件也不会启动计算引擎。 成因二:公式输入时附带特殊前缀 输入过程中的细微差别也会导致此问题。最典型的是在公式开头键入了单引号。单引号在软件中是一个特殊符号,用于强制将后续内容定义为文本。有时,用户为了对齐数据或出于其他习惯,会无意间输入它。另一种不易察觉的情况是输入法状态,例如在中文输入法下,看似输入了英文单引号,实则输入了中文的撇号字符,这同样会触发文本识别。此外,如果在等号前键入了空格或其他不可见字符,公式也可能失效。 成因三:软件视图模式被切换 软件提供了“显示公式”这一视图选项,其本意是方便用户检查工作表中所有公式的原始文本,而非计算结果。一旦此模式被激活(通常通过快捷键或菜单选项),整个工作表的所有单元格将直接展示公式本身。这并非格式错误,而是一种全局的显示设置。对于不熟悉此功能的用户而言,很容易误以为自己的公式出现了问题,实则只是查看方式发生了改变。 成因四:外部数据导入的遗留问题 从网页、文本文件或其他数据库系统导入数据时,原始数据中的数字可能被包裹在某种文本环境中。导入过程中,软件为保持数据原貌,常会将这些内容默认识别为文本格式。即使这些数据看起来是数字,或者其中混杂着类似公式的结构,它们实际上已被“冻结”为文本字符串,失去了计算能力。这类问题通常具有批量性,影响一片数据区域。 系统性的排查与解决方法 面对公式不显示计算结果的问题,可以遵循一套系统的流程进行排查和修复。第一步,应进行快速视觉检查,确认是否误开了“显示公式”模式。第二步,选中问题单元格,查看其格式设置,若为“文本”,则将其改为“常规”。第三步,进入单元格编辑状态,检查公式开头是否有不可见的空格或单引号,并予以删除。第四步,对于单个单元格,更改格式后通常需要按回车键或双击进入编辑状态再退出以触发重算;对于批量单元格,更改格式后可能仍需进行一次“选择性粘贴为数值”或使用“分列”向导(在数据选项卡中),在最后一步选择“常规”格式来完成强制转换。 进阶处理技巧与预防措施 除了上述基本方法,还有一些进阶技巧。例如,利用错误检查功能,软件有时会在单元格角落标记绿色三角,提示“以文本形式存储的数字”,点击后可选择转换为数字。对于复杂的数据导入,可以在导入过程中就指定各列的数据格式,防患于未然。建立规范的数据输入模板,预先设置好单元格格式,也能有效避免此类问题。理解这些原理并养成良好习惯,不仅能解决眼前问题,更能从根本上减少未来操作中的类似失误,确保数据处理流程的顺畅与准确。
318人看过